Description

Monument View is a house dating from the mid-18th century, with later alterations. It is constructed of coursed, squared rubble stone with quoins at the south end. The roof is of graduated stone flags, and a brick chimney is positioned centrally and shared with the adjacent property to the north. The two-bay front is three stories high and features a single sash window to the right of the steps that lead to a panelled front door on the first floor. A single sash window is located above. The property is fronted by cast iron railings with a central gate, and the gate standards have double fleur-de-lis heads.
